V-Day is a global movement to stop violence against women and girls. V-Day is a catalyst that promotes creative events to increase awareness, raise money and revitalize the spirit of existing anti-violence organizations. V-Day generates broader attention for the fight to stop violence against women and girls, including rape, battery, incest, female genital mutilation (FGM) and sexual slavery.

The Harlem production of The Vagina Monologues will feature women of all different backgrounds and career paths organizing and performing to raise money and awareness for the 2009 Spotlight: The Women and Girls of the Democratic Republic of Congo and our local beneficiary, the Amethyst Women’s Project.
